Industry Analysis
ON Semiconductor's robust Q2 performance underscores its strategic positioning in AI and automotive semiconductors, with strong revenue growth and net income bolstering investor confidence. However, the technical synergy between its SiC power solutions and AI chips remains underdeveloped, posing competitive pressure from NVIDIA and AMD. Geopolitical headwinds, particularly in supply chain localization and U.S.-China tech decoupling, are increasing operational costs, especially concerning Taiwan, China. In market dynamics, rivals are aggressively expanding in autonomous driving and edge computing, threatening ONβs market share if it fails to scale production and enhance technological moats. Over the next 12-24 months, a slowdown in global EV adoption could weigh on valuations, but sustained AI demand could drive significant upside, especially if ON capitalizes on its power semiconductor strengths.
